Form PMT-09 enables taxpayer to transfer amount from one minor head/ major head to another minor head/major head. For instance, taxpayer has paid ₹5,000 under interest of CGST. Now by filing PMT-09, he can shift that amount to late fess of SGST also.
Mahadeo Construction Co. Vs Union of India (Jharkhand High Court) High Court held that interest liability under section 50 is although automatic, but it’s computation and demand can be raised only after initiation of Adjudication proceedings under Section 73 or 74 in case the assesse disputes the demand of interest. As per the section 24 of CGST Act 2017 , certain categories of persons shall be compulsorily required to be registered under GST, even if their aggregate turnover is below specified exemption limit and are exempted from GST registration under section 22(1) – section 24(1) of CGST and SGST Act.
